The Demands of Professional Racing

NASCAR drivers routinely compete under physically demanding conditions.

Extended periods inside race vehicles can expose drivers to heat, dehydration, fatigue, elevated heart rates, and physical strain.

Post-race interviews often occur immediately after competition, when athletes may still be recovering physically.

Sports medicine specialists frequently note that outward appearance alone rarely provides enough information to determine underlying health conditions.

That reality has led many observers to urge caution before drawing conclusions from archived footage.
